2. Generating multiple streams of income

The residual note value of a naming, in terms of addable business creation, brand recognition growth, market portion, and market presence, produces leverage. By taking a listing, you are, in effect, producing a storefront from which to sell your services. A listing creates sign calls, ad calls, and Internet leads to convert to both purchasers and sellers. It admits you to raise your private profile in a neighborhood to generate coming business. An agent who works with buyers almost exclusively has no profile.

What is a listing worth to you beyond just making a commission from the sale? One of the numbers I tracked was additional revenue and additional transactions created through securing a listing. For me, I tracked an average of 1.68 transactions for every listing I took. By pounding a sign in someone's yard instead of working with a buyer, I enjoyed the leverage of another .68 of a transaction. Track the buyers generated and converted from your listings, the sellers who buy through you, and listings you generate additionally because you sold the mansion down the street. I am sure that you will find leverage from every listing you take. I am sure your ratios will be as good or better than mine.

3. Preserving a customer even if the transaction breaks

When representing a seller, if a transaction in uncompleted fails to close, you still have a client. You can put the home back on the market, salvage the relationship, and sell the home. With the buyer, they have the selection to not do business with you in the future. They can decide to use someone else to represent them on their purchase. The seller provides more security to your income should something fail to close or go smoothly.

5. Investing less time per transaction

It takes less time to represent a seller than a buyer. There will be a transaction every so oftentimes that will be the exception to that rule, but over time, the seller is clearly a lower investment of time. Because the seller uses small amounts of your time, this enables you to invest that time elsewhere to create more income.

I believe that our focus as the lead agent or Important Rainmaker, of a Champion Team isn't to attain a 50/50 mix of buyers and sellers. The objective is to be weighted to the seller broadside. The only way your combine should be at 50/50 is if you have two or more buyer's agents working for you. Listing agents, ultimately, dictate the marketplace. They set the terms, conditions, and the control level of the marketplace. Your leverage profits want to be established as a strong listing agent before you hire your first producing agent assistant like a buyer's agent.
